πŸ₯ Facility Summary

Avir at Azalea Heights is a 3-star nursing home in TYLER, TX with 120 beds.

Most recent inspection: Data not available. No current violations on record.

πŸ“ž 9035612011
πŸ“ 3505 OLD JACKSONVILLE RD, TYLER, TX
πŸ’΅ Accepts Medicare and Medicaid
Data source: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S). Facility information updated daily. Star ratings range from 1 (much below average) to 5 (much above average).
